The Faculty of Applied Sciences of the Wayamba University of Sri Lanka was established with effect from 01st October, 1999 by the Government Notification in the Extraordinary Gazette No. 1093/8 of Tuesday, 17 August, 1999. The Faculty is located at Kuliyapitiya Premises of the University and was assigned with four Departments of Study namely, Computing & Information Systems, Electronics, Industrial Management and Mathematical Sciences.
